2023 Ybor City shooting

On October 29, 2023, at around 3:00 am, a mass shooting occurred in the Ybor City district of Tampa, Florida, United States, at the popular tourist area of 7th Ave. A fight broke out between two groups, killing 20-year-old Harrison Boonstoppel and 14-year-old Elijah Wilson, and injuring 16 others.

When the suspects appeared in court, prosecutors presented online video evidence of escalating tensions between the two groups.

According to court documents, Philips told police he got into an altercation with a group of people, resulting in him shooting in fear for his safety.
